TIL that in Japanese Folklore, rain falling from a clear sky, also known as a sunshower, is called kitsune no yomeiri or the kitsune's wedding! The event is a good omen, but the Kitsune will seek revenge on uninvited guests!

8adDa TIL The day before German reunification in 1990, East Germany's international radio station 'Radio Berlin International' aired its final broadcast. It ended its English service with the words "Take care and good luck", followed by the song 'The End' by The Doors.

6mRW TIL that in the early 1980s to prove his hypothesis that the bacterium H.pylori causes ulcer in the stomach, researcher Barry Marshall drank a petri dish containing cultured H.pylori. He received the 2005 Nobel Prize for this work.
